Conditions For Setting DTC P1810

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2002 Buick Regal, 2002 Buick Century, 2001 Buick Regal, and 2001 Buick Century.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.

DTC sets when at least one of the following conditions occurs:

  1. Condition 1:  The TFP manual valve position switch indicates an invalid switch combination for 60 seconds.
  2. Condition 2: 
    • No VSS DTC P0502 or P0503.
    • The vehicle speed is less than 3 MPH.
    • TFP manual valve position switch indicates REVERSE, D2 or D4 for 7 seconds at engine start up without indicating PARK or NEUTRAL.
  3. Condition 3: 
    • No TP sensor DTC P0121, P0122 or P0123.
    • No VSS DTC P0502 or P0503.
    • No ISS sensor DTC P0716 or P0717.
    • No 1-2 shift solenoid valve DTC P0751, P0752 or P0753.
    • No 2-3 shift solenoid valve DTC P0756, P0757 or P0758.
    • The throttle angle is greater than 9 percent.
    • The vehicle speed is more than 5 MPH.
    • The engine torque is greater than 50 ft. lbs. (70 N.m) and one of the following conditions occurs:
      1. The gear ratio indicates REVERSE, D4, D3, D2 or D1 and the TFP manual valve position switch indicates PARK or NEUTRAL for 5 seconds.
      2. The gear ratio indicates D4, D3, D2 or D1 and the TFP manual valve position switch indicates REVERSE for 5 seconds.
      3. The gear ratio indicates REVERSE and the TFP manual valve position switch indicates D4, D3, D2 or D1 for 5 seconds.
